Reports have linked Juventus with a transfer for Benoit Badiashile as they continue to search for a new centre-back.

The Bianconeri are close to selling Matthijs de Ligt to Bayern Munich and they will replace him.

Several defenders are on their radar, and one of them is Badiashile. The Frenchman has become one of the finest centre-backs in Ligue 1, despite being only 21.

Several clubs are circling as he keeps shining for AS Monaco and they will sell him for the right price.

Juve wants him, but they are being put off by his current asking price, according to Calciomercato.

The report claims the Ligue 1 side wants at least 40m euros before selling and that is too high for Juve to pay regardless of the amount they will make from selling De Ligt.
